Agilent extends reach to low-cost test and measurement market

Further expanding its low-cost instrument portfolio, Agilent Technologies Inc.has acquired substantially all of the assets of Taiwan-based Escort Instruments Corp., an established supplier of low-cost test and measurement instruments and a subsidiary of Unitech Printed Circuit Board Corp. Financial details were not disclosed.

The acquisition includes Escort Instruments' R&D, marketing, intellectual property and the majority of the subsidiary's low-cost instrument product portfolio, according to Agilent. Consequently, the Escort Instruments assets are being integrated into the Basic Instruments Division of Agilent's Electronic Measurements business.

"The acquisition demonstrates Agilent's commitment to providing high-quality, low-cost instruments to customers worldwide," said Ee Huei Sin, vice president and general manager of Agilent's Basic Instruments Division. "Escort Instruments' assets will offer Agilent customers an expanded portfolio of low-cost instruments, and the R&D expertise to continue to grow this product line for the future."

As a result, twenty Escort Instruments' employees have joined Agilent in Taipei.
